Microfinance Victims Continue Hunger Strike in Kathmandu
Summary
Microfinance victims in Kathmandu continue their hunger strike demanding an end to financial exploitation and implementation of Supreme Court directives.
Key Points
- Microfinance victims continue a hunger strike at Maitighar Mandala in Kathmandu.
- The protest is led by the Struggle Committee Against Microfinance and Financial Exploitation.
- Demands include implementing the Supreme Court report with three-point disagreements of microfinance victims.
- They call for abolishing the existing special financial act and establishing a financial system based on the Civil Code.
- The protesters demand interest-free loans for vulnerable groups and aim for a socialist economy in the country.
